2024 Chile Open
In-game article clicks load inline without leaving the challenge.
The 2024 Chile Open (known as the Movistar Chile Open for sponsorship reasons) was a men's tennis tournament played on outdoor clay courts. It was the 26th edition of the Chile Open, and part of the ATP 250 tournaments of the 2024 ATP Tour. It took place in Santiago, Chile from 26 February through 3 March 2024.
Champions
Singles
- Argentina Sebastián Báez def. Chile Alejandro Tabilo, 3–6, 6–0, 6–4
Doubles
- Chile Tomás Barrios Vera / Chile Alejandro Tabilo def. Brazil Orlando Luz / Chile Matías Soto 6–2, 6–4
Singles main draw entrants
Seeds
| Country | Player | Rank1 | Seed |
|---|---|---|---|
| CHI | Nicolás Jarry | 19 | 1 |
| ARG | Sebastián Báez | 30 | 2 |
| FRA | Arthur Fils | 36 | 3 |
| CHI | Alejandro Tabilo | 52 | 4 |
| GER | Yannick Hanfmann | 56 | 5 |
| ARG | Facundo Díaz Acosta | 59 | 6 |
| ESP | Roberto Carballés Baena | 66 | 7 |
| ESP | Jaume Munar | 73 | 8 |
- Rankings are as of 19 February 2024.
